CyberPower Board of Directors resolved to the
termination of private placement offering approved by
2021 shareholders' meeting
Date of events
2022/03/23
To which item it meets
paragraph 16
Statement
1.Date of the board of directors resolution for the change:2022/03/23
2.Effective registration date of the original plan:2021/08/30
3.Resolution date of additional issuance of the original plan:NA
4.Reason for the change:
(1)The Company's 2021 shareholders meeting authorized the Board of
Directors to introduce strategic investors depending on market conditions
or the Company's operating needs, choosing one or a combination of the
methods of private placement to issue new common shares for cash capital
increase or domestic unsecured convertible bonds.
(2)According to Article 43 6 of the Security and Exchange Act, the private
placement should be conducted within one year after being approved by the
shareholders meeting.However,considering the impending expiration of the
processing period and the current economic situation, it is proposed to
submit to the Board of Directors for approval that the private placement
which would not be continued at the end of the period, and to submit the
report for the 2022 shareholders meeting.

CyberPower Systems, Inc. is a Taiwan-based company principally engaged in the design, manufacture and distribution of uninterruptible power supply (UPS) systems, portable power converters, power protection and management equipment and computer peripherals and related accessories. The Company's products also include solar chargers, electronic alternators, emergency power systems and networked remote power management equipment. The Company distributes its products within domestic market and to overseas markets, including the rest of Asia, the Americas, Europe and Africa.
